Verify Vehicle Capacity

Confirm your vehicle dimensions against the storage space dimensions. A 10x30 unit may not fit your vehicle if the door opening is narrower than the unit interior.

Is covered storage worth the extra cost in Fayetteville, Arkansas?

Covered storage typically costs 30-50% more than open outdoor lots but protects against UV damage, bird droppings, tree sap, and light weather. In Arkansas, it is usually a good middle ground between outdoor and indoor storage.

How do I prepare my vehicle for long-term ATV, UTV, and dirt bike storage in Fayetteville?

Long-term storage prep includes washing and waxing, filling the fuel tank with stabilizer, disconnecting or using a battery tender, inflating tires to max pressure, and covering the vehicle. Our storage prep checklists have vehicle-specific steps.
